# flickr.rb Japanese resources add_conf_proc('flickr', 'Flickr プラグイン') do if @mode == 'saveconf' @conf['flickr.default_size'] = @cgi.params['flickr.default_size'][0] @conf['flickr.user_id'] = @cgi.params['flickr.user_id'][0] if @cgi.params['flickr.clear'][0] == "true" flickr_clear_cache end end flickr_bookmarklet = CGI.escapeHTML %Q{javascript:(function(){var w=window;w.page_photo_id||/^\/photos\/[^/]+\/(\d+)\//.test(w.location.pathname)?w.location.href="#{@conf.base_url}#{@update}?#{FLICKER_FORM_PID}="+w.page_photo_id||RegExp.$1:void(0);})()} r = <<-_HTML

Flickr に登録した画像を日記に表示するプラグインです。日記の本文中で下記のように呼び出します。

<%=flickr 画像ID, 画像サイズ%>
画像ID
それぞれの写真に一意に付けられる番号です。
画像IDは Flickr で画像を表示したときの URL に含まれています。
画像サイズ
表示する画像の大きさを square, large square, thumbnail, small, small 320, medium, medium 640, medium 800, large から指定します。
この値は省略できます。省略すると、画像は設定画面(この画面)で指定したサイズで表示されます。

標準の画像サイズ

画像サイズを省略してプラグインを呼び出した場合のサイズを指定します。

FlickrのユーザID

Flickr上でのあなたのユーザIDを入力してください。

※ Flickr ID は「19594487@N00」のような文字列です。分からないときは idgettr.com で調べることができます。

Bookmarklet

写真をかんたんに tDiary の日記へ載せるための Bookmarklet です。Bookmarklet を登録しなくても Flickr プラグインは使えますが、登録すればより便利になります。

Flickr to tDiary (このリンクをブラウザのお気に入り・ブックマークに登録してください)

使い方

  1. Flickr にアクセスし、日記に載せたい写真のページを開いて、この Bookmarklet を実行してください。
  2. 日記の編集フォームの下に先ほどの写真が表示されます。
  3. 「本文に追加」ボタンを押すと、日記中にこの写真を表示するための記述(プラグイン)が追記されます。

キャッシュファイルの削除

Flickrプラグインが使用しているキャッシュを削除します。

_HTML end